Job Overview

We are looking for a proactive and detail‑driven Goods Inward Inspection Coordinator to join our team. In this role, you will coordinate daily inspection activities, support continuous improvement, and ensure that all incoming materials meet the highest standards of quality, safety and compliance.

This is an excellent opportunity for someone who enjoys working collaboratively, solving problems, and contributing to a culture of quality and operational excellence.

What You’ll Be Doing

  • Coordinating the daily activities, workload and priorities of the Goods Inward Inspection team.

  • Supporting the selection, onboarding and development of team members.

  • Creating inspection plans aligned with project, client and regulatory requirements.

  • Reviewing and updating procedures and documentation to ensure accuracy and compliance.

  • Working closely with cross‑functional teams to resolve technical queries and support root‑cause investigations.

  • Reviewing material certification and documentation to confirm compliance with specifications.

  • Identifying counterfeit or suspect materials and escalating appropriately.

  • Collaborating with Procurement to resolve non‑conformances.

  • Raising and managing Product Non‑Conformance Reports (NCRs).

  • Leading or contributing to CAPA activities.

  • Supporting the development of supplier performance metrics.

  • Designing and implementing sample inspection protocols.

  • Responding to queries from internal departments.

  • Conducting hands‑on inspection of incoming goods when required.

  • Producing clear and accurate inspection reports.

  • Helping maintain a safe, organised and inclusive working environment.
